Adenocarcinoma



Researchers from Medical University of South Carolina report details of new studies and findings in the area of adenocarcinoma



May 4th, 2008

According to recent research published in the Journal of Thoracic and Cardiovascular Surgery, "We hypothesized that clinical outcome of resected early-stage adenocarcinoma of the lung can be predicted by the expression of a few critically important genes as measured by quantitative real-time reverse-transcriptase polymerase chain reaction in formalin-fixed paraffin-embedded primary tumors. Twenty-two prognostic genes for the metastatic phenotype were identified through complementary DNA microarray analysis of 4 cancer cell lines and bioinformatics analysis."
